星辰影院到底更新快不快?效率提升方法(实测),星辰影院有人知道吗
星辰影院到底更新快不快?效率提升方法(实测)

导语 在一个以内容为核心的流媒体平台,更新速度直接影响用户的首屏体验、新内容的曝光机会以及留存率。本篇文章从全链路的角度,拆解“更新快”背后的要素,结合实测方法给出可落地的效率提升策略,帮助你把从内容入库到前端呈现的时间差降到最小。
一、更新全链路的要素梳理 更新速度并不只是“把新片上架”这么简单;它分布在内容入库、转码包装、元数据同步、数据库与API propagation、以及CDN缓存与前端展示等多个环节。主要环节如下:
- 内容入库与指令分发:内容原始文件进入系统、元数据结构化、版本控制和幂等写入。
- 转码与封装:不同分辨率、不同码率的转码队列、封装成可播放的格式、生成海报/封面与剧集信息。
- 元数据与封面更新:标题、简介、演员表、封面、剧集信息等在后端数据库与缓存中的同步。
- 数据库与API端点同步:对前端请求的响应时间、数据一致性和版本管控。
- CDN传播与前端呈现:CDN节点缓存命中、全球传播时间、前端首屏加载、首次缓冲准备就绪的时间。
二、实测指标与目标设定 为确保测量具有可比性,建议围绕以下指标进行监控与记录:
- 可用性时延(Time-to-Availability, TTA):从内容进入可用状态到前端能成功显示第一屏的时间。
- 首屏加载时间(First Contentful Time, FCT/首屏渲染时间):用户在页面上看到首个有意义内容所需时间。
- 元数据刷新时延:新元数据/海报等从后端更新到缓存与前端可用的时间。
- CDN传播时延:全球各区域节点达到可用状态所需时间,重点关注高峰区域。
- 更新成功率与错误率:更新流程中成功完成的比例及出现的错误类型(转码排队、写入冲突、缓存失效等)。
- 端到端吞吐与并发性:单位时间内能处理的更新任务数量,以及高并发场景下的稳定性。
三、实测方法与流程 要获得可信的结论,需建立可复现的测试流程。建议按以下步骤执行:
-
测试环境与样本
-
将测试分为生产环境数据与受控仿真数据两组,确保有对比基线。
-
选取多类型内容样本:新增内容、重大元数据变更、海报替换、剧集更新等,覆盖常见更新场景。
-
测试工具与数据源
-
使用监控与追踪工具记录时间戳(如应用层日志、API网关日志、数据库写入时间、转码完成时间、CDN刷新事件)。
-
使用前端端到端监控或合规的可视化工具(如浏览器端性能观测、端点性能追踪)来捕捉首屏时间与用户感知延迟。
-
对比不同链路优化版本的表现,确保可重复性。
-
记录点与时间点
-
内容进入入库的时间点
-
转码队列起始与完成时间
-
元数据写入完成时间
-
API端点缓存更新完成时间
-
CDN节点刷新完成时间(可用的全球节点)
-
前端首次渲染与首屏可用时间
-
数据分析方式

-
以中位数、95百分位等统计量来描述时延分布,关注尾部延迟的变化。
-
将各环节的时延拆解成独立子项,便于定位瓶颈。
-
做对比分析:baseline 与优化版本之间的改善幅度。
四、实测结果的解读(如何看出“改进有效”)
- 如果更新链路的瓶颈集中在转码排队和CDN传播,那么优化方向应优先在转码并行度、队列优先级、CDN预热与边缘缓存策略上着手。
- 若元数据更新难以快速落地,重点放在数据库写入策略、幂等性保障以及缓存失效策略上。
- 用户端体验的提升要看首屏加载时间与首屏可用时间的改善幅度,尤其是在全球分布的用户中是否出现显著下降。
五、效率提升的实用策略(可直接落地执行)
-
增量化与并行化转码
-
采用分区任务队列,允许并行转码不同分辨率与格式,缩短总转码时间。
-
优先级策略:新上架内容优先处理高价值分辨率,旧内容按需转码。
-
元数据缓存与预热
-
将热度高的元数据与封面提前写入缓存,并在内容入库时同时刷新缓存,减少前端查询时的等待。
-
对于经常变更的字段(如剧集更新、片名变动),采用脆弱性最小化的版本控制与回滚策略。
-
数据库与API层优化
-
采用异步写入、批量提交、幂等设计,降低写入冲突造成的延迟。
-
API端点分层,核心数据采用缓存命中率高的路径,边缘地区使用地理分片和熔断保护。
-
CDN与边缘策略
-
边缘缓存预热,尤其在新内容上线与大规模更新时提前推送到近端节点。
-
使用多CDN策略或智能路由以降低单点故障导致的更新延迟。
-
用户体验的渐进加载
-
首屏优先加载关键资源,其他资源按需加载,减少首屏等待时间。
-
针对更新阶段的网络波动,提供友好的加载进度提示与容错策略。
-
监控、告警与回滚
-
设定明确的SLA与信号阈值,出现异常时自动告警并触发回滚或降级方案。
-
快速回滚机制,确保新版本的更新未能达到稳定性要求时能迅速恢复到稳定版本。
六、实操案例与落地建议
- 案例场景1:新剧集上线
- 目标:在上线后的前60分钟内,全球节点首屏可用时间下降30%,缓存命中率提升20%。
- 做法:预热核心地区CDN、元数据缓存、并行转码与快速写入版本控制。
- 案例场景2:剧集信息批量更新
- 目标:元数据变更后,前端可用时间缩短至原来的一半左右。
- 做法:对元数据字段实行分级缓存,变更时仅刷新受影响的字段,避免整表刷新。
七、可直接使用的实测数据模板与记录表 如果你需要在文章中直接呈现数据,请使用以下模板来记录与展示实测结果。实际数据请依据你们的环境填充:
- 测试轮次编号
- 内容类型(新增/更新/下架等)
- 入库时间点
- 转码完成时间
- 元数据刷新完成时间
- API缓存更新完成时间
- CDN节点就绪时间(全球各区域的重点节点)
- 前端首屏可用时间
- 渲染首屏时间
- 单轮更新总时延(从入库到首屏可用的总和)
- 观察到的异常事件与原因
你也可以把以上字段整理成一张表格,便于对比不同版本的改进效果。
八、结论与下一步 高效的更新能力来自对全链路的持续优化与监控。通过清晰的指标定义、可重复的实测流程、以及聚焦瓶颈的改进策略,星辰影院等平台可以在内容上线与用户体验之间建立更可靠的平衡。持续的温控测试、稳定性评估与迭代优化,是长期提升的关键。
如果你愿意,我可以把以上内容整理成适合直接投稿的正式版本,加入你的品牌风格与SEO要点,并根据你的实际数据调整“实测结果”部分的描述。需要的话也可以把数据模板转换成可直接在Google网站编辑器中粘贴使用的格式。需要我按你的风格定制一个最终稿吗?